Undefeated featherweight prospect Joel Brunker (25-0, 14 KOs) is getting ready for his ring next ring appearance which is going to take place on May 17th in Richmond, Australia. The 27-year old Australian will take on Maxsaisai Sithsaithong (12-2, 3 KOs) from Thailand, who lost his last two fights. Brunker is convinced that beating the Thai will be another step to secure a title bout in next several months.

"I’m training hard getting ready for my hometown fight on May 17. This bout will be over 10 rounds against a tough guy from Thailand. I’m hoping to get as many rounds as I can out of the fight to get myself prepared for a world title shot hopefully later this year. About a year ago I was offered a fight against Chris John for the WBA world title. I signed the contract but unfortunately his team pulled out. I haven't been offered a shot at Garcia yet but it is only a matter of time before I get a shot at Garcia or one of the other champions in the division,” Brunker said.
